Pre-rendered CSS output

.css-gradient-pro-gradient {
  background: linear-gradient(135deg, #87f9ff 0%, #65fbff 50%, #ecdff2 100%);
  background: linear-gradient(135deg, #87f9ff 0%, #86f9ff 4.5%, #81faff 9.1%, #79fbff 13.6%, #6ffcff 18.2%, #64fcff 22.7%, #5efdff 27.3%, #5dfcff 31.8%, #5ffcff 36.4%, #62fbff 40.9%, #64fbff 45.5%, #65fbff 50%, #67faff 54.5%, #6ff9ff 59.1%, #7ef5ff 63.6%, #96efff 68.2%, #b2e9ff 72.7%, #cbe3ff 77.3%, #dddfff 81.8%, #e7deff 86.4%, #ebdef8 90.9%, #ecdff3 95.5%, #ecdff2 100%);
  background: linear-gradient(135deg in oklch, oklch(91.70% 0.1045 199.98) 0%, oklch(90.99% 0.1265 197.64) 50%, oklch(91.96% 0.0290 315.33) 100%);
  background-blend-mode: normal;
}
